“After the imposition of soil drying treatments, an elevation of xylem sap pH is one of the earliest observable responses in many herbaceous model plant species. It is theorized that alkalization of sap results in a concurrent elevation in abscisic acid (ABA) concentration delivered to transpiring tissues by preventing Henderson-Hasselbalch-regulated partitioning between the apoplast and symplast. However, here it is demonstrated that the sap alkalzation response to soil drying is far from universal in higher

plant species. Tests were conducted to determine how universal the pH response to drying soil was in a range of perennial www.selleckchem.com/products/btsa1.html species

from a diverse range of plant families. The response was not found in the majority of the 22 species tested. Four GW786034 species exhibited significant increases in pH, but the majority showed no significant change in xylem sap pH. There was no evolutionary relationship between the species that showed alkalization under drought stress. However, the species that alkalized sap also exhibited good control over internal water status and were the most isohydric species of those tested. None of the species exhibiting anisohydric responses alkalized xylem sap under drought stress. Regardless of alkalization response, plants still retain the ability to respond to changes in xylem sap pH when manipulated by alkaline buffer foliar sprays. This finding indicates that plants have conserved the ability to respond to changes in xylem pH and redistribute ABA, even if they do not currently utilize the mechanism when exposed to drought stress. It was found in Buddleja davidii, Euonymus fortunei, and Hydrangea serrata that the xylem sap pH response to water deficits mirrored the natural pH changes that occur as sap is transported to the leaves, indicating that plants need to be able to have naturally occurring alkalization processes in place for them to be up-regulated under drought stress.”

“The magnetic properties and magnetocaloric effect of amorphous alloys Ce2Fe23-xMnxB3 (1 <= x <= 6) were investigated. The magnetic

properties are sensitive to the composition. For samples with x <= 3, the low fraction and isolated Fe-Mn antiferromagnetic (AFM) coupling simply align antiparallel to the majority ferromagnetic (FM) order and reduce the total magnetization but cause no noncollinearity; thus they are BI 2536 typical FM materials with T-C decreasing drastically from 336 to 226 K and the magnetization has a sharp drop around respective T-C without thermal hysteresis suggesting a second order phase transition resulting from their amorphous nature. For x=4 and 5, amorphous alloys Ce2Fe23-xMnxB3 experience two transitions: first a paramagnetic (PM)-FM second transition at 143 and 81 K, respectively, and then a FM-spin glass (SG) transition. A PM-SG transition occurs at the freezing temperature (T-f) PCI-32765 concentration about 28.2 K for x=6. The SG behavior in amorphous alloy Ce2Fe23-xMnxB3 can be attributed

to the disordered structure resulting from their amorphous nature and the competition between the Fe-Fe FM coupling and Fe-Mn AFM negative coupling. The magnetic entropy change for alloys Ce2Fe23-xMnxB3 with x <= 3 is calculated using the Maxwell relation. (c) 2009 American Institute of Physics. [DOI: 10.1063/1.3072031]“

“Background and aims: Nut intake has been inversely related to body mass index (BMI) in prospective studies. We examined dietary determinants of adiposity in an elderly Mediterranean population with customarily high nut consumption.

Methods and results: A cross-sectional study was conducted in 847 subjects (56% women, mean age 67 years, BMI 29.7 kg/m(2)) at high cardiovascular

risk recruited into the PREDIMED BTSA1 study. Food consumption was evaluated by a validated semi-quantitative questionnaire, energy expenditure

in physical activity by the Minnesota Leisure Time Activity questionnaire, and anthropometric variables by standard measurements. Nut intake decreased across quintiles of both BMI and waist circumference (P-trend <0.005; both). Alcohol ingestion was inversely related to BMI (P-trend = 0.020) and directly to waist (P-trend = 0.011), while meat intake was directly associated with waist circumference (P-trend = 0.018). In fully adjusted multivariable models, independent dietary associations of BMI were the intake of nuts inversely (P = 0.002) and that of meat and meat products directly (P = 0.042). For waist circumference, independent dietary associations were intake of nuts (P = 0.002) and vegetables (P = 0.040), both inversely, and intake of meat and meat products directly (P = 0.009). From the regression coefficients, it was predicted that BMI and waist circumference decreased by 0.78 kg/m(2) and 2.1 cm, respectively, for each serving of 30 g of nuts. Results were similar in men and women.

Conclusion: Nut consumption was inversely associated with adiposity independently of other lifestyle variables. It remains to be explored whether residual confounding related to a healthier lifestyle of nut eaters might in part explain these results. (C) 2009 Elsevier B. V. All rights reserved.

“Tapia’s syndrome is a rare complication following VS-6063 purchase cardiac surgery. It includes the extracranial involvement of the recurrent laryngeal nerve and the hypoglossal nerve and results in ipsilateral paralysis of the vocal cord and the tongue. It is usually a complication related to anaesthesia and positioning of the head of the patient during surgery. We describe this rare complication which occurred at our institute. A 49-year old man developed selleck chemical Tapia’s syndrome after an uneventful coronary artery bypass surgery. He complained of dysphonia, hoarseness of voice and an inability to swallow soon after extubation. The syndrome resolved completely over the following weeks with no neurological deficit.”
“A novel and green microwave-assisted aqueous enzymatic extraction (MAAEE) of oil from Isatis indigotica seeds was investigated in the present study. Enzyme cocktail (cellulase/proteinase/pectinase =

1/1/1, w/w/w) was found to be the most effective in releasing the oil. Under the optimal conditions as enzyme concentration 1.82% (w/w), temperature 43 C, time 83 min and irradiation power 375W, the highest oil recovery of 59.27% was obtained using the emerging technique. As compared to conventional Soxhlet extraction-derived oil (SEO), MAAEE-derived oil (MAAEEO) revealed the similar physicochemical properties but exhibited better oxidation stability. In addition, MAAEEO had higher contents of valuable polyunsaturated fatty acids, tocopherols and phenolics as against SEO, and it exhibited considerable antioxidant activities with IC50 values 9.58 and 15.03 mg/mL, according to DPPH radical scavenging assay and beta-carotene/linoleic acid bleaching test, respectively. Scanning electron micrographs illustrated the severely structural disruptions of sample cell walls and membranes by MAAEE. (C) 2013 Elsevier B.V. All rights reserved.”

“The utilization of canola proteins as feedstock for bio-based polymers has not been demonstrated extensively. However, canola this website proteins has an amino acid profile similar to that of soy proteins, suggesting that canola protein may be a potential feedstock for manufacturing biodegradable polymeric materials. This study reports for the first time, the synthesis of canola protein isolate-based films plasticized with glycerol by solution casting. Sodium dodecyl sulfate

(SDS) and stearic acid (SA) were used as the protein denaturant and co-plasticizer respectively. The functional properties of the films, including the structural, mechanical, thermal, water absorptive and morphological properties were determined. It was found that SDS substantially increased the mechanical properties and raised the water absorption capacities of the resulting film up to 1115%. However, films co-plasticized by SA had weaker mechanical properties, and lower water absorption capacities. (C) 2013 Elsevier B.V. All rights reserved.”

“Study Design. Multicenter ambispective cohort analysis.

Objective. The purpose of this study is to determine whether applying Enneking’s principles to surgical management of primary bone tumors of the spine significanti decreases local recurrence and/or mortality.

Summary of Background Liproxstatin-1 order Data. Oncologic management of primary tumors of spine has historically been inconsistent, controversial, and open to individual interpretation.

Methods. A multicenter ambispective cohort analysis from 4 tertiary care spine referral centers was done. Patients were analyzed in 2 cohorts, “”Enneking Appropriate”" (EA), surgical margin as recommended by Enneking, and “”Enneking Inappropriate”" (EI), surgical margin not recommended by Enneking. Benign tumors were not included in

mortality analysis.

Results. Two cohorts represented an analytic dataset with 147 patients, 86 male, average age 46 years (range: 10-83). Median follow-up was 4 (2-7) years in the EA and 6 (5.5-15.5) years in the EI. Seventy-one patients suffered at least 1 local recurrence during the study, 57 of 77 in the EI group and 14 of 70 in the EA group. EI surgical approach caused higher risk of first local recurrence (P < 0.0001). There were 48 deaths in total; 29 in the EI group and 19 in the EA. There was a strong correlation between the first local recurrence and mortality with an odds ratio of 4.69, (P < 0.0001). EI surgical approach resulted in a higher risk of mortality with a hazard ratio of 3.10, (P = 0.0485) compared to EA approach.

OBJECTIVE : To compare panel slides prepared using the phenol ammonium sulphate sediment (PhAS) method with those prepared using the N-acetyl-L-cysteine (NALC) method in proficiency testing.

METHODS: Pooled sputum specimens of known smear-positives BEZ235 datasheet and -negatives were divided into two parts: one part was used for preparing panel slides using the NALC method and the other using PhAS, a non-hazardous method. Respectively 413 and 384 smears of different grades were prepared in three

batches using the PhAS and NALC methods. Smear grade and quality were recorded by 121 microscopists during proficiency testing in different states. Agreement between reference and reported results was analysed using the kappa test.

RESULTS: The overall agreement was 96% for the PhAS method and 91% this website for the NALC method. There were 37 errors using the NALC method compared to 21 for the PhAS method (P < 0.223). Smear quality was equally good in both methods; however, the cell count was significantly higher in the PhAS than in the NALC method.

CONCLUSION: The PhAS method, a non-hazardous procedure with good-quality smears, may be further explored for the preparation of panel slides.”

“Small

bowel transplantation (SBT) is becoming a preferred treatment for patients with irreversible

PND-1186 intestinal failure. Despite continuous improvement of immunosuppression, SBT P5091 Ubiquitin inhibitor is plagued by a high incidence of acute cellular rejection (ACR) that is frequently intractable. Therefore, there is a need for reliable detection markers and novel immunosuppressive strategies that can achieve better control of ACR. We hypothesized that particular transcriptomes provide critical regulation of the intragraft immune response. The aim of our study was to detect potential molecular biomarkers for identifying ACR in minute mucosal biopsies. We examined 30 intestinal mucosal biopsies (AR/NR; 17/13) obtained from recipients after SBT or multivisceral transplantation. We utilized TaqMan (R) Gene Signature Arrays (immune, inflammation and apoptosis) and investigated the expression of 280 genes. As one of our validations, we performed learn more immunohistochemistry for selected targets. We detected

252 mRNAs in total, 92 of which were found with significantly different expression levels between the AR and NR groups. Immunohistochemistry showed significantly increased staining for IL1R2, ICAM1, GZMB, and CCL3 (P < 0.05) during ACR. For the first time, we characterize the potential molecular changes that are associated with modulation of histological appearances of intestinal ACR. These differences in transcriptome patterns can be used to identify robust biomarkers and potential novel therapeutic targets for immunosuppressive agents.”
